“…But the yield stress is also controlled by solute impurity atoms, especially interstitial impurities in bcc metals [10). These intersti tial impurity atoms appear to act as nucleation sites for de fects (11) and the defects appear to operate as sinks for the interstitial impurities (12). Thus, the impurity atoms tend to form complexes with the intrinsic radiation-produced de fects and may be effectively removed from solid solution.…”
